Table of Contents

Class PolicyDecisionItemVM

Namespace
TaleWorlds.CampaignSystem.ViewModelCollection.KingdomManagement.Decisions.ItemTypes
Assembly
TaleWorlds.CampaignSystem.ViewModelCollection.dll
public class PolicyDecisionItemVM : DecisionItemBaseVM, IViewModel, INotifyPropertyChanged
Inheritance
PolicyDecisionItemVM
Implements
Inherited Members

Constructors

PolicyDecisionItemVM(KingdomPolicyDecision, Action)

public PolicyDecisionItemVM(KingdomPolicyDecision decision, Action onDecisionOver)

Parameters

decision KingdomPolicyDecision
onDecisionOver Action

Properties

NameText

[DataSourceProperty]
public string NameText { get; set; }

Property Value

string

Policy

public PolicyObject Policy { get; }

Property Value

PolicyObject

PolicyDecision

public KingdomPolicyDecision PolicyDecision { get; }

Property Value

KingdomPolicyDecision

PolicyDescriptionText

[DataSourceProperty]
public string PolicyDescriptionText { get; set; }

Property Value

string

PolicyEffectList

[DataSourceProperty]
public MBBindingList<StringItemWithHintVM> PolicyEffectList { get; set; }

Property Value

MBBindingList<StringItemWithHintVM>

Methods

InitValues()

protected override void InitValues()

This page was last modified at 09/01/2024 16:12:00 +00:00 (UTC).